Iligan City — A 42-year old man was slain Tuesday evening even as a police officer was wounded during a buy-bust operations here.

The police at Station 3 at Barangay Dalipuga identified the victim as Andres “Andy” Laspinas, of Dulce Amor, Barangay Acmac.

The incident happened at a bunk house at C-3 road, Purok 19, Pala-o, this city. Taken from the suspect was one plastic containing suspected shabu, P500 bill, four bullets from a .38 caliber revolver, disposable lighter, P100 bill, and P20 bill.

During the  operation at the bunk house, it was learned that the suspect fought it out with the operatives and in the process, he was fatally hit in his chest, even as PO2 Reach Escalante was also hit in the chest but it was not fatal as the latter was wearing a bullet-proof vest.

Milagros Lluisma, a kagawad of Acmac said Laspinas was not included in the drug watch list in the area.
